The firm in 2020 began having issues filling orders, and talk of a sriracha scarcity began spreading in earnest in 2022. At the time, Huy Fong publicly blamed climate affecting the production of chile peppers, not the behind-the-scenes battle. Jose-Luis Saavedra, Sr. began the company in 1971. Every decade since, it has grown in each sense of the word, increasing into larger factory areas, wider markets, bigger bottles, and even into new product areas. Now, spice seekers can find ramen, seasonings, flavored nuts, and even ketchup under the Tapatio name. But, the classic Salsa Picante Hot Sauce stays at the center of attention.

Named for the town of Jalapa, Mexico, this is the most popular chile pepper in the United States. Jalapeño produces 3-inch, thick-walled, moderately scorching pods with deep green colour that matures to a shiny red. The pores and skin might show a netting sample as fruit ages, nevertheless it doesn’t affect taste. Often, the heat of the peppers will differ, even these from the same plant. If peppers grow fast, get loads of water, and are harvested soon, they may be milder than peppers that keep on the plant a very lengthy time, or that develop slowly and beneath annoying situations.
